Leme

Use um gráfico de leme para todos os microsserviços?

Use um gráfico de leme para todos os microsserviços?
  1. Um gráfico de comando pode ter várias implantações?
  2. Qual é a melhor maneira de gerenciar os gráficos de leme?
  3. Qual é a diferença entre a liberação do leme e o gráfico de leme?
  4. Qual é a diferença entre o arquivo de leme e o gráfico de helmo?
  5. Por que Kustomize é melhor que o comando?
  6. Qual é a vantagem de usar gráficos de leme?
  7. Um contêiner pode ter vários microsserviços?
  8. Todos os microsserviços podem ser implantados em um mesmo servidor?
  9. Um cluster de Kubernetes pode ter várias implantações?
  10. Uma implantação pode ter várias vagens?
  11. Uma implantação pode ter vários contêineres?
  12. Podemos executar várias imagens em um contêiner?
  13. Qual é a diferença entre o gráfico de leme e a imagem do contêiner?

Um gráfico de comando pode ter várias implantações?

Helmfile permite declarar especificações para implantar vários gráficos de comando. Todas as informações são salvas no helmfile. arquivo yaml.

Qual é a melhor maneira de gerenciar os gráficos de leme?

Pacote/empurre e depois implante

Esta é a abordagem recomendada ao usar o leme. Primeiro, você empacota e empurra o gráfico de comando em um repositório e depois o implanta para o seu cluster. Dessa forma, seu repositório de comando mostra um registro dos aplicativos que são executados em seu cluster.

Qual é a diferença entre a liberação do leme e o gráfico de leme?

Um lançamento do leme é o que você obtém ao instalar um gráfico de leme em seu cluster. Um gráfico contém um conjunto de arquivos que descrevem os recursos do Kubernetes que trabalham juntos. Por exemplo, um gráfico pode incluir uma definição de recurso de implantação de Kubernetes e uma definição de serviço Kubernetes.

Qual é a diferença entre o arquivo de leme e o gráfico de helmo?

Qual é a diferença entre o leme e o helmfile? Helm é uma ferramenta para modelar e compartilhar Kubernetes se manifesta para seus aplicativos, enquanto um helmfile é uma especificação declarativa para implantar gráficos de leme que adiciona funcionalidade ao comando.

Por que Kustomize é melhor que o comando?

Para resumir tudo aos seus elementos básicos, o Helm encapsula os objetos de Kubernetes em uma única unidade implantável e esconde muita complexidade. Kustomize expõe tudo e permite mais mudanças cirúrgicas que podem mudar qualquer coisa em um Kubernetes se manifestando. Na minha opinião, Kustomize é preferível.

Qual é a vantagem de usar gráficos de leme?

Outro grande benefício do uso de gráficos de leme é que eles possibilitem que seus desenvolvedores de contêineres mais novos se atualizem rapidamente com a forma como o Kubernetes funciona. Baixe um gráfico de compensação e comece a vasculhar os arquivos YAML para ver o que é o que.

Um contêiner pode ter vários microsserviços?

Um microsserviço: um contêiner

"A maneira ideal de escalar microsserviços em contêineres é implantar apenas um serviço por contêiner", diz Kavis. Os contêineres são comumente referidos como "leves", "magros" ou com adjetivos semelhantes - mas você deve garantir que eles permaneçam assim. Eles não são “livres.”

Todos os microsserviços podem ser implantados em um mesmo servidor?

Várias instâncias de microsserviço por servidor

Ele pode executar uma ou mais instâncias do microsserviço em um único servidor. Várias instâncias do microsserviço podem ser executadas no mesmo processo ou em um grupo de processos diferentes.

Um cluster de Kubernetes pode ter várias implantações?

Em Kubernetes de vários cluster, você tem mais de um cluster para o seu aplicativo. Esses clusters podem ser a réplica um do outro e você pode implantar várias cópias do seu aplicativo nesses clusters. Para obter alta disponibilidade, cada cluster é colocado em um host separado e em um data center separado.

Uma implantação pode ter várias vagens?

Você pode ter muitas implantações trabalhando juntas na rede virtual do cluster. Para acessar uma implantação que pode consistir em muitas vagens em execução em diferentes nós, você precisa criar um serviço. As implantações devem conter serviços sem estado.

Uma implantação pode ter vários contêineres?

Uma vagem é a menor unidade implantável que pode ser implantada e gerenciada por Kubernetes. Em outras palavras, se você precisar executar um único contêiner em Kubernetes, precisará criar uma vagem para esse contêiner. Ao mesmo tempo, uma vagem pode conter mais de um recipiente, se esses contêineres estiverem relativamente bem acoplados.

Podemos executar várias imagens em um contêiner?

Vários contêineres podem ser executados simultaneamente, cada um com base nas mesmas imagens diferentes ou diferentes.

Qual é a diferença entre o gráfico de leme e a imagem do contêiner?

Embora as imagens de contêineres e os gráficos de comando sejam soluções para instalar e executar aplicativos de contêiner, existem diferenças importantes entre elas - a maior é que as imagens de contêiner fornecem apenas um aplicativo (ou, em alguns casos, parte de um aplicativo), não os dados de configuração necessário para executá -lo.

Construindo um recipiente de docker em um trabalho Gitlab CI
Como usar o Docker em CI CD Pipeline?O que é imagem do docker em gitlab ci?Posso construir a imagem do docker sem o Dockerfile?Precisamos do Docker p...
Onde o Journalctl lê configurações de?
JournalCTL lê sua configuração de/etc/Systemd/Journald. De onde está o jornalctl lendo?Onde está a configuração do Journald?O que o JournalCtl leia?Qu...
É possível criar várias tags a partir do Docker-Composy?
Um contêiner do docker pode ter várias tags?Posso ter vários comandos no docker compor?Como faço para empurrar várias tags no Docker?Duas imagens do ...